State-space search, finding paths in huge, implicitly given graphs, is a fundamental problem in artificial intelligence and other areas of computer science.
State-space search algorithms like A*, IDA* and greedy best-first search are major success stories in artificial intelligence, and hundreds of papers based on variations of these algorithms are published every year.
